Republican governor of Virginia, elected in 2021. Mr Youngkin appointed 13 of the 17 members of the University of Virginia's Board of Visitors, shifting it rightward. The board voted to dissolve UVA's office for diversity, equity and inclusion. He vetoed a proposal to give Virginia's public universities independent lawyers—leaving UVA's counsel under the state attorney-general, a Republican, and constraining the university president's ability to resist federal pressure.
The Trump administration's Department of Justice used the board's composition to pressure UVA president James Ryan, who had led the university since 2018, into resigning in mid-2025.
